♫ Monday, October 11th, 2010Windows hosting was based on the operating system of Windows. It is identified for the support of different programming frameworks like ColdFusion and ASP.net. Windows hosting also supports the SQL server which is used in building a site on the online database. Windows hosting is perfect for persons who want easy compatibility with Microsoft technologies. The cost for Windows hosting is usually higher than Linux hosting because of the licensing various Windows environment technology. There are some open basis solutions meant for Windows hosting.

Here are some of the definitions to raise your understanding of hosting technology and Window hosting. Disk Space is the space amount of hard drive on the server. This space is usually used to store all database, images, code, videos and files for your site. You normally want to protect your website by having a plan through bigger amounts of space in the disk as compared to what you needed.
The total of data to be sent or that comes from the server is measured into bytes. This word is frequently used interchangeably among data transfer. The data, whether it is in images, audio, video or text, is requested by guests getting on your website and being transferred from the server. Lots of hosts contain a maximum place to bandwidth, which is known as ‘monthly transfer of data’. R.A.M is the total of memory in the server that can be used by your site. If your service is resource demanding like a video website, you will need a large amount of R.A.M. Small site like personal blogs should be able to get by on with little amounts of R.A.M.
